The ultra-luxury automotive sector is undergoing a paradigm shift toward lightweighting and electrification. As a leading Aston Martin parts manufacturer, our technical roadmap focuses on three pillars:
Transitioning from traditional wet carbon to Pre-preg Autoclave technology. This reduces part weight by 30% while increasing structural rigidity, essential for the DBX and Vantage performance profiles.
Integrating sensors directly into body components (Smart Surfaces). Our future bumpers will feature embedded ADAS-compatible mounts that maintain aerodynamic integrity without compromising signal clarity.
Implementing closed-loop aluminum recycling and bio-based resins. We aim to reduce the carbon footprint of our manufacturing process by 40% within the next five years to align with global luxury brand mandates.

We use 3D laser scanning of original vehicle chassis to create digital twins. This ensures that every mount point, clip, and seam matches the factory specifications exactly, eliminating the need for modifications during installation.
For standard inventory items, we ship within 7-10 days. For custom OEM projects, the prototype-to-production cycle is typically 4-6 weeks, depending on the complexity of the tooling involved.
Yes, all our carbon fiber components receive a high-solid automotive clear coat with UV inhibitors. This prevents yellowing and degradation even in high-heat environments like the Middle East.
